Full Description
An archaeological watching brief by Kent Archaeological Projects ahead of proposed extension to the nursery on Temple Hill took place on Thursday 22nd january at Temple Hill. It exposed 2 parts of what was thought to be the same ring ditch. This was interpreted as probably enclosing a burial mound or less likely a roundhouse or small settlement given its hilltop position.
Pottery of late prehistoric date was found in association with the ring ditch but there was not sufficient evidence to give a more precise date.
